// Custom DNS lookup that falls back to Node.js c-ares resolver (dns.resolve)
// when system getaddrinfo (dns.lookup) fails with ENOTFOUND/EAI_NONAME.
// Fixes DNS resolution issues with Alpine/musl libc in k8s
const FALLBACK_CODES = new Set(["ENOTFOUND", "EAI_NONAME"]);
function homepageDNSLookupFn() {
const normalizeOptions = (options) => {
if (typeof options === "number") {
return { family: options, all: false, lookupOptions: { family: options } };
}
const normalized = options ?? {};
return {
family: normalized.family,
all: Boolean(normalized.all),
lookupOptions: normalized,
};
};
return (hostname, options, callback) => {
// Handle case where options is the callback (2-argument form)
if (typeof options === "function") {
callback = options;
options = {};
}
const { family, all, lookupOptions } = normalizeOptions(options);
const sendResponse = (addr, fam) => {
if (all) {
let addresses = addr;
if (!Array.isArray(addresses)) {
addresses = [{ address: addresses, family: fam }];
} else if (addresses.length && typeof addresses[0] === "string") {
addresses = addresses.map((a) => ({ address: a, family: fam }));
}
callback(null, addresses);
} else {
callback(null, addr, fam);
}
};
// If hostname is already an IP address, return it directly
const ipVersion = net.isIP(hostname);
if (ipVersion) {
sendResponse(hostname, ipVersion);
return;
}
// Try dns.lookup first (preserves /etc/hosts behavior)
dns.lookup(hostname, lookupOptions, (lookupErr, address, lookupFamily) => {
if (!lookupErr) {
sendResponse(address, lookupFamily);
return;
}
// ENOTFOUND or EAI_NONAME will try fallback, otherwise return error here
if (!FALLBACK_CODES.has(lookupErr.code)) {
callback(lookupErr);
return;
}
const finalize = (addresses, resolvedFamily) => {
// Finalize the resolution and call the callback
if (!addresses || addresses.length === 0) {
const err = new Error(`No addresses found for hostname: ${hostname}`);
err.code = "ENOTFOUND";
callback(err);
return;
}
logger.debug("DNS fallback to c-ares resolver succeeded for %s", hostname);
sendResponse(addresses, resolvedFamily);
};
const resolveOnce = (fn, resolvedFamily, onFail) => {
// attempt resolution with a specific resolver
fn(hostname, (err, addresses) => {
if (!err) {
finalize(addresses, resolvedFamily);
return;
}
onFail(err);
});
};
const handleFallbackFailure = (resolveErr) => {
// handle final fallback failure with full context
logger.debug(
"DNS fallback failed for %s: lookup error=%s, resolve error=%s",
hostname,
lookupErr.code,
resolveErr?.code,
);
callback(resolveErr || lookupErr);
};
// Fallback to c-ares (dns.resolve*). If family isn't specified, try v4 then v6.
if (family === 6) {
resolveOnce(dns.resolve6, 6, handleFallbackFailure);
return;
}
if (family === 4) {
resolveOnce(dns.resolve4, 4, handleFallbackFailure);
return;
}
resolveOnce(dns.resolve4, 4, () => {
resolveOnce(dns.resolve6, 6, handleFallbackFailure);
});
});
};
}
